 Select hardware manufacturer and add important options for server procurement
 Design server scalability to meet increased data processing and storage over time
 Create a bootable Windows USB key and add all software required for the new server build
 Install rails and rack mount the HP DL380p Gen8 servers and attach networkand power cables
 Update the server BIOS/CMOS, add the iLO information and install latest version of Intelligent
Provisioning software
 Move disks to planned drives and set up RAID 1 arrays (disk mirroring with an available hot
spare)
 Partition and format the System volume in accordance with x64 based architecture
requirements
 Apply the Operating System to the server from within the provisioning software
 Deploy newer drivers, hardware service packs and stability fixes
 Implement required programs; like Antivirus and Monitoring tools
 Configure server for high availability with network teaming and redundant power supplies
 Automate activities by scripting and build operational tools for common functions, tasks and
metrics
 Create build bookbased on current server standards and conditions and prepare application
run book
 Install the Print server role and import print queues from an existing server
 Recreate folders on new server and import the list of shares
 Robocopy the data from the existing server to the new server
 Execute successful cutover to, and commissioning of, the new print server
 Decommission old server and erase hard drives to government specifications
